National Park Service issued the following announcement on April 2, 2020.

Lake Roosevelt National Recreation Area is now accepting applications for the 2020 summer Youth Conservation Corps (YCC) program. (See link below.) Nine YCC enrollees will be recruited. These positions will be located at Spring Canyon, Fort Spokane, and Kettle Falls. Please indicate on your application the area or areas that you are interested in working. Positions are open to young men and women who have attained the age of 15 but must not have reached the age of 19 during the term of employment. This will be a non-residential camp, and all enrollees must provide a social security number prior to entrance into the program. The estimated period of employment is estimated at this time to be June 15, 2020 through August 7, 2020. Enrollees will be paid minimum wage for a 40-hour work week. 

To apply, contact the National Park Service or a local high school for a YCC application form. Forms are also available through https://www.nps.gov/subjects/youthprograms/ycc.htm. In light of the on-going COVID 19 situation, applications will only be accepted through mail or email. All of our offices are currently closed to the public.
